Regarding kanji in children's games, there are some basic kanji that Japanese children are expected to learn from a young age, and all the kanji shown in this video are among them. The games you showed were definitely very LIGHT on kanji, using hiragana for far more than you'd typically see in Japanese games for an older audience -- just not ALL hiragana. Pokemon electing not to use kanji at all in its early games (current Pokemon games do use some!) was indeed partially to make the games more accessible, but mostly due to technical limitations. For one thing, kanji takes up extra space on a cartridge that's already absurdly limited in space -- but more crucially, the Game Boy screen is extremely lo-res (and, initially, monochrome to boot!), and conveying complex kanji in a fuzzy, blurry square of 8x8 pixels (16x16 at most!) is a bit of a losing proposition. Believe me, I've seen games attempt it before, and trying to read those kanji can be infuriating, as you wind up with what practically looks like an all-white square that has random dots missing here and there, but otherwise just looks like an absolute mish-mash of pixels.

5:28 Yep, that's some Kanji and compounds in there, such as 時間 (jikan; "time"). But not all words are written in Kanji. For example, the noun that comes next, とびら (tobira; "door"), would be 扉. There's also a Western word for door, ドア ("doa"), but 扉 is more akin of traditional ones. The Japanese still rather strongly distinguish between their own and imported concepts. Together, 時間のとびら means "door of time". It's generally true that many words are not written as Kanjis anymore in everyday usage; the rules on that aren't entirely clear to me, though. James is right that stories for children usually have very few to no Kanjis at all.

Despite being located next to the AV ports, the contrast knob is actually for the printer, not the video signal. It controls how much 'ink' is put on the label to make the image visible on a variety of different label colours.

Not necessarily. This is not a regular thermal printer, it uses thermal transfer or dye-sub technology. There's an ink ribbon (you can see a dried up bit of it stuck to the piece of paper he digs out of the console) sandwiched with the sticker paper that's (probably) 3x or 4x as long, and has a repeating pattern (either RGB or CMYK) the same size as each sticker. It prints each sticker multiple times with each successive part of the ribbon to get the full colour effect. These type of cartridges tend to be proprietary or close to it, so a drop in replacement may not exist. If you look at the paper in the cartridge there's a pattern of little black marks on it, the machine uses those to know where it is on the roll and where the ink ribbon is relative to the sticker paper. If it doesn't see those it'll probably either just refuse to work or mess up in weird ways. Depending exactly how this printer works you might be able to see what other people have printed if you open the cartridge and look at the spent ribbon.
